World Match Racing Tour Qualifiers and Wild Cards for 2009



by Yvonne Reid

The World Tour Qualification Series (TQS) schedule has been announced. In addition to teams holding a Tour Card there are two alternative ways to gain an entry to the Tour. The first is to apply directly to the event promoter for one of their Wild Cards, all events have at least two, and the second is to take part in a TQS event. Each Tour event will invite two skippers from their designated qualifiers.

2009 the TQS Events are:

“The introduction of the Tour Qualifier Series in 2008 was a huge success and we are pleased with how it has developed not only as a platform for up and coming skippers but also as a foundation for future events. Marseille International Match Race participated as a TQS event last year and has now been recognised as a Tour event for 2009. It is rewarding to see ideas grow and succeed”, said Tour Director Craig Mitchell.

For an entry to a TQS event you should contact the event directly.
